html{background:#f9f8f6;height:100%;width:100%}body.page{background:none!important;position:relative}.page-in{background:#fff;padding-bottom:25px;padding-top:25px!important}.page-in .logo{display:flex;height:100%;margin:0 auto;max-width:100%}.page-in .logo img{margin:auto;max-width:280px;width:100%}#page-title h1{color:#333!important;font-size:28px;font-weight:400!important;margin:50px 0 15px;text-align:center}.nopadding{padding:0}.contenu-page{margin-top:40px;text-align:justify}.error{color:red;font-size:12px}hr#hr-line{margin-bottom:5px}.page-footer-inner a.href-footer-color{border-right:1px solid #ececec;display:inline-block;padding:5px 10px}.page-footer-inner a.href-footer-color:last-child{border-right:none}.login .content .forget-password{font-size:12px!important}.field-icon{float:right;margin-right:10px;margin-top:-44px;position:relative;z-index:2}.container{margin:auto;padding-top:50px}.cookiealert{bottom:120px!important;z-index:1000}.login .content .form-actions{border-bottom:1px solid #eee;margin-left:0!important;margin-right:0!important;padding:0 0 10px}.footerlogin{color:#aaa;margin-top:90px;text-align:center;width:100%;z-index:0}.footerlogin p{margin:7px 0}.footermenu{font-size:12px;height:33px;padding:8px 50px 5px;text-align:center}@media (min-width:1010px){.row-eq-height{display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ex}}